Naval Medical Center Camp Lejeune is a Defense Health Agency facility that is located on Marine Corps Base Camp Lejeune in North Carolina, USA. Residing on one of the largest military installations on the East Coast, the hospital serves more than 150,000 active-duty military personnel, retirees, and family members alike. COMM phone number for Camp Lejeune Consolidated Legal Assistance Office. 910-451-9725.Camp Lejeune Family Medicine Residency was established in 2003. As of June 2023, the program has graduated 136 Family Medicine Physicians, six Family Medicine Obstetrics Fellows, and 154 Interns for service to the Navy and Marine Corps. Naval Medical Center Camp Lejeune's Department of Public Health has made strides in the past several years to care for the sexual health of Marines and Sailors.Health Concerns at Camp Lejeune. ATSDR is concerned about the health effects of exposures to chemicals found in the drinking water at Camp Lejeune. Before 1986, drinking water from the Tarawa Terrace and Hadnot Point treatment plants were contaminated with volatile organic compounds (VOCs). The main VOC found at Tarawa Terrace was ... The contamination of drinking water at Camp Lejeune started in the early 1950s, and the most contaminated wells were shut down in 1985. ATSDR has been assessing the health risks from hazardous substances in the drinking water at Camp Lejeune since the late 1980s. With the establishment of the MCB Camp Lejeune in 1941, the Marine Corps realized an urgent need for a naval hospital. Based on an estimated population of approximately 18,000 Navy and Marine Corps personnel, the first hospital construction plans of late 1941 called for a temporary building with a 500-bed ...Welcome to Naval Medical Center Camp Lejeune (NMCCL) Medical Home Port Teams!
